Walter Lemmen GmbH is a German company based in Kreuzwertheim that specializes in electroplating equipment, devices, and system solutions for surface treatment. For decades, the name Lemmen has stood for precision engineering, practical design, and solutions that are used in industrial production environments as well as in laboratories and development departments. The company has established itself as a reliable supplier, particularly in PCB manufacturing and the electronics industry. At the heart of the company's philosophy is the development of systems that reproduce complex electroplating processes in a reproducible, safe, and efficient manner. Walter Lemmen thus serves industries that place high demands on process stability, coating quality, and material control, including electronics, automotive, medical technology, jewelry manufacturing, and industrial surface finishing.
The company was founded in the 1970s with the clear goal of developing compact yet powerful solutions for electroplating applications. While many suppliers focus on large-scale industrial series production systems, Walter Lemmen positioned itself early on as a specialist in flexible systems that can be used in prototype production as well as in small and medium-sized series. This focus has led to Lemmen systems being used particularly frequently in development environments, research facilities, and specialized manufacturing companies. The modular design of many systems allows processes to be tailored precisely to customer-specific requirements and expanded or adapted as needed. The company thus specifically targets users who require a high degree of process control and cannot rely on standardized mass solutions.
A key area of application for Walter Lemmen systems is printed circuit board manufacturing. Here, electroplating processes are used in the production of conductor tracks, through-plating, and surface coatings. The systems are designed to deliver reproducible results while ensuring a high level of process reliability. In addition, the systems are used in classic electroplating, for example, for coating components with functional or decorative metals. This includes applications where precise layer thicknesses, uniform deposition, and clean process control are crucial. A key feature of Walter Lemmen is its close cooperation with users. Many systems are not standard products, but are specifically adapted to concrete requirements. This applies to the mechanical design as well as the process control, management, and integration into existing workflows. This practical relevance is an important reason why Lemmen systems are often used where processes are developed, optimized, or tested under real production conditions. Users benefit from short decision-making processes, technical advice, and a deep understanding of electroplating technology.
Issues such as resource conservation, energy efficiency, and chemical management are also becoming increasingly important in electroplating technology. Walter Lemmen is responding to this development by designing systems that enable chemicals to be used efficiently, processes to be controlled, and losses to be minimized. Durable components and a maintenance-friendly design also support sustainable operation over many years.
